Output 3ae43c8c15287742183b51fc6d7a4f7a015eb7cb8fc80d447755846fd97c01a9:4

value
56320180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b01ffc3a90924b495825ebd17b593d169312bb7 OP_EQUAL
address
MQwxzCcDa2pijdqkwQ7BsD7gF13dDGeAB9
transaction
3ae43c8c15287742183b51fc6d7a4f7a015eb7cb8fc80d447755846fd97c01a9
spent
true